The Impact of Ideology on the Strategy of Terrorist Groups in the Fight Against America; A Case Study of Al-Qaeda.

Abstract:

The purpose of this article is to examine the ideology of the al-Qaeda terrorist group and its impact on its strategy to combat the US. The main question of this article is how will al-Qaeda's ideologies influence its strategies to fight the US? A brief review of the existing literature reveals that a few have explored the ideologies and strategies of the terrorist group and much of the literature on the origins of terror, terrorist motivations, and counter-terrorism responses. Al-Qaeda's ideology is deeply international in its kind and seeks to frame regional and local conflicts in a broader context such as the war against apostates and infidels. Al-Qaeda's strategy stems from its ideology, with Al-Qaeda's top strategic priorities mobilizing Muslims for a global jihad against the West and overthrowing apostate regimes, especially Saudi Arabia, Egypt and Pakistan.
